Rockwell T2SS Adjustable Razor ( Matte Finish Option & TTO)

Apparently this razor is designed very similar to FatBoy & Slim in the sense that it's TTO and
is designed to bend a blade the same way .

Just wondering if anyone has both this razor as well as either the Slim or FB and can give a
comparison - I'm curious because it seems to be about $100 less than the Blackbird Osprey
adjustable .
 
I'm curious what someone who has both might say about them. I don't have the Rockwell but thought about it because I like the Gillette Adjustables and like what Rockwell is doing in offering their T2 stainless; however, I figured out from specs and pictures comparing them that the Rockwell is bulkier than the Gillettes, so I decided against it.
 
I own both a fat boy that is currently waiting to get fixed after nearly 70 years of use. it was my dads before I owned it. I own the Rockwell T2s, and I have to say it performs as well, if not better, than the Fat Boy only because of being able to micro-adjust it better. If you want to have a forever razor the T2 is one of those that will fit that bill.
 
I have both, and they are both fantastic .... they shave differently but deliver the goods equally.
If this weren't a hobby and I whittled it down to one razor it would be the T2 - It's built like a tank and have no reason to think it wouldn't last a lifetime.

The Rockwell t2ss is milder than fatboy and slim. I think it has less blade exposure. It's even milder than the Rockwell 6s.
The t2ss and the Gillette have in common that they have a bit different Shaving angle than other razors.
